The most likely to be reduced among the options given is Cu²⁺ (C). This is due to its higher standard reduction potential compared to the other cations, which makes it more favorable to gain electrons and be reduced. Fe²⁺ (A) and Ni²⁺ (B) have lower reduction potentials, while Zn²⁺ (D) is less likely to be reduced because it is more readily oxidized.
